Walmart shows appreciation for GA firefighters by delivering ‘big game’ food bundles

GEORGIA — Thousands of firefighters will be enjoying football tonight with some big-time snacks thanks to Walmart, which delivered 316 game-day meal bundles to over 100 firehouses across Georgia.

Walmart delivered over $20,000 worth of chicken wings, pigs in blankets, chips, dips, sodas, and more on Thursday and Friday.

Some of the fire stations to receive the donations included Alpharetta, Athens, Atlanta, Augusta, Elberton, Macon, Marietta, Morrow, Snellville, Norcross, and Union City, just to name a few.

The effort happened during Firefighter Appreciation Week, aiming to boost morale and show appreciation to those firefighters who won’t be able to watch the game at home.
